Noted for its foliage color, Nandina domestica ‘Gulf Stream’ (Heavenly Bamboo) is a compact, bushy, evergreen shrub adding multi-season beauty to the garden. In spring, a profusion of tiny white flowers adorned with golden anthers appear in conical panicles at the tips of the branches. Rich in nectar, they attract bees and other pollinators. The flowers are sometimes followed by abundant clusters of red berries which persist throughout fall and winter. Ornamental and adding winter interest to the landscape, they are held against the lacy foliage of pinnate leaves divided into lance-shaped leaflets. Emerging bronze-orange, the leaves mature to soft green, often retaining a red-orange flush, before turning attractive shades of red and gold in the fall. Highly popular in the landscape, Gulf Stream is one of the toughest and most adaptable plants. It makes a lovely informal hedge, can be used as a foundation planting, in containers or in the mixed border.

  • Grows up to 3-4 ft. tall (90-120 cm) and 3-5 ft. wide (90-150 cm).
  • A full sun to light shade lover, this plant is easily grown in average, moist, well-drained soils. Best foliage and fruit production generally occur in full sun. Provide a sheltered location and apply organic winter mulch. Drought tolerant once established.
  • Mass in mixed shrub borders, woodland gardens, foundation plantings. Perfect as a specimen plant or for low hedges
  • Low maintenance, it is generally pest and disease free.
  • Propagate by seed or semi-hardwood cuttings
  • Both leaves and berries are toxic to livestock, other domestic animals and wildlife.
  • Toxic to dogs, toxic to cats, toxic to horses.
  • Nandina domestica species is native to Japan, China and India. Plant tends to be invasive in the southeastern U.S., where it has escaped cultivation.
